West seeking to militarise southeast Asia

Russian Foreign Minister Sergei Lavrov said the US was “militarizing” Southeast Asia to contain Moscow’s and Beijing’s interests, setting the stage for a confrontation between Russia and Western leaders at the G20 summit in Bali.

Lavrov made the remarks on Sunday at Phnom Penh’s airport after attending the East Asia Summit in Cambodia — and before flying to Bali for the G20 summit where China’s leader Xi Jinping and US President Joe Biden will meet.
